Assessing Team Qualifications and Experience
Just how can you ensure your pet dog remains in good hands at day care? Start by examining the personnel's credentials and experience.
Look for fitness instructors and caregivers with certifications in pet dog treatment, behavior training, or animal emergency treatment. These credentials reveal they're knowledgeable and efficient in dealing with different circumstances.
Ask about their experience collaborating with pet dogs, specifically the type and personality of your own furry buddy. Observe their interactions with pet dogs: do they show persistence and understanding?
An enthusiastic group will certainly prioritize your canine's wellness and joy. Don't wait to inquire about recurring training or specialist growth opportunities for the team.
This commitment to growth can indicate a top notch day care that values its workers and, inevitably, the pet dogs in their care.
Reviewing Facility Cleanliness and Security
Once you've analyzed the personnel's credentials, it's time to evaluate the facility itself.
Beginning by checking for cleanliness; a properly maintained atmosphere shows a commitment to your pet dog's wellness. Look for tidy floorings, fresh air, and a lack of undesirable odors.
Pay attention to the exterior areas too-- are they secure and devoid of debris?
Security is important, so check the fence and gateways to ensure they're protected. Look for any type of prospective risks, like revealed wires or sharp things.
You should additionally observe how the center takes care of emergencies-- exist first aid sets readily available?
Ultimately, ask about their sanitation methods, including exactly how commonly they clean up the backyard. A tidy and safe facility will give you comfort for your furry buddy.
Comprehending Playgroup Dynamics and Size
When picking a pet daycare, understanding playgroup characteristics and size is essential for your pet dog's health. A healthy playgroup enhances socializing and minimizes tension for your dog.
Search for facilities that group dogs by dimension, personality, and energy levels. Smaller playgroups frequently give extra private interest, while larger teams can provide diverse socializing chances.
Observe just how team supervises communications; they need to keep an eye on play carefully and step in if essential. It's important to guarantee that your canine feels comfy and risk-free amongst their friends.
Inquire about the daycare's strategy to presenting brand-new pets and dealing with conflicts. Ultimately, the best environment fosters favorable interactions, helping your furry friend prosper.
Checking for Health and Vaccination Needs
What can be more important than your pet dog's wellness when selecting a day care? Prior to enlisting your hairy good friend, see to it the center requires up-to-date inoculations. Typical inoculations include rabies, Bordetella, and distemper.
Ask for a duplicate of their wellness plan and check for any additional demands, like flea and tick prevention.

Observing Daily Activities and Enrichment Options
While you wish to guarantee your canine is healthy and balanced, observing the daily activities and enrichment choices at a day care is similarly crucial.
See just how staff involves with the pets; do they encourage play, socialization, and exploration? Look for structured activities like agility training courses or problem toys that boost your dog psychologically and literally.
An excellent daycare must use a selection of enrichment options, helping to avoid boredom and anxiousness. Notification if there's an equilibrium in between free play and directed tasks, as both are very important for your pet dog's well-being.
Pay attention to the setting, also-- exist risk-free rooms for pets to kick back?
Thinking About Area, Hours, and Pricing
Picking the best canine daycare includes more than simply evaluating tasks; you also require to take into consideration place, hours, and rates.
Begin by inspecting just how close the daycare is to your home or work environment-- ease can make drop-offs and pick-ups stress-free. Next off, consider the hours of procedure. Make sure they line up with your timetable, especially if you work long hours or have irregular changes.
Ultimately, examine the rates framework. Some daycares bill daily, while others use packages or price cuts for longer commitments. Guarantee you comprehend what's consisted of in the price, like meals or added activities.
Balancing these aspects will certainly assist you find a day care that fits both your demands and your fuzzy buddy's way of living.
